Transaction 33d05048dec32e8de35b3503798434f17b8de995013beee61f17d38162999600

1 Input
2 Outputs
  • 33d05048dec32e8de35b3503798434f17b8de995013beee61f17d38162999600:0
  • value  43500
    address  1AB2mQjF8oa4yCsLNgyHCqqgvz1SpYF1TX
  • 33d05048dec32e8de35b3503798434f17b8de995013beee61f17d38162999600:1
  • value  2431300
    address  1KT9S3YFr8ZENJxWXp4EN4iodEhjj4bnmB